In the years that i've been running i've only ever done one type of running and thats to go out and run my standard steady pace, in my quest to get faster i've now started going to the clubs track sessions once a week. In terms of distance we really don't run very far but the speed and reps are what count. The general pattern that i've been following is 2 x 1200m, 2 x 700m, 2 x 400m, it really donesn't seem much but my legs are buring at the end of it, i've only been going to these sessions for 4 weeks and i've already noticed an improvement. The club coach emails us our times for each week and is plotting our progress but i'm also noticing an improvement in my running overall.
Even though i've ran lots of events and london twice before, its these track sessions that make me feel like a "real" runner.
